Output 73d08ca5bb111083a6aa568048ddf4c7d8d06ca38981e8d036b5b1c165d9c6be:622

value
512454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 213d8fd00a7fd10f243723b7943c2c2e41f2d3a6 OP_EQUAL
address
34imyG5atHaiL2PG2gobkM5c3fa2tkXapR
transaction
73d08ca5bb111083a6aa568048ddf4c7d8d06ca38981e8d036b5b1c165d9c6be